#956391 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#956391 is composed of 58.4% red, 38.8%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 304.8 degrees, a saturation of 20.2% and a lightness of 48.6%. #956391 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#2b0023.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#956391 color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.

#956391 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#956391 has RGB values of R:149, G:99,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.03,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9790353.

Shades and Tints of #956391

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080507 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fc is the lightest one.
